What do we need to do?
• Attain zero unmet need for modern family
planning methods especially among poor
couples and individuals
• 65% contraceptive prevalence rate for
modern FP methods
• Achieve desired number and spacing of
children among women and couples
• Reduce adolescent fertility (i.e. teenage
pregnancies)
